    HF set with the Mikita impact socket set Model # E-01694 @ HD for $15. You can get a small pouch like Maxpedition Micro and you have a $65 all in tool set that has sockets, a ratchet, driver, bits, extension, and a pouch that can hold a multi tool as well. I built a motorcycle tool set that has the HF set, KESI Tool Socket Set 13-Piece, 1/4" Dr Quick Release Ratchet (amazon), Yiyeie 9Pc. Super Thin Wrench Set (amazon), Klein stubby 32308 screw driver, knipix cobra mini, and an HF Gordon multi tool in a Pelican 1040 micro case. About $150 and I have an awesome kit to make any roadside repair for when I go cross country. I feel very confident that if I can't at least bandaid it on the side of the road with that kit then I can't do it at all even with all my tools.

    Thanks for this round up. I've learned a lot and have several of the same kits. My favorite overall is the Icon.
    However I also really like the Wiha go box set as well for one specific reason. It's a true achievement in compactness. They really squeezed those bits together. Also the metal box saved some more space. It's like half the volume footprint of the Icon.
    Oddly enough it's really heavy though. It's like they filled the ratchet with lead. Noticeably more dense than the other ratchets. That's the one thing keeping it from being undisputed EDC champ.
